Johnson County will test the voting equipment for the June 2, 2026 Primary Election at 10 a.m. on Monday, May 4, 2026, at the Auditor’s Office,913 S. Dubuque St, Suite 130, Iowa City. Testing ensures all voting machines are working accurately and reliably for Election Day.
Everyone is welcome to watch the testing process, including party representatives, candidates, media, and community members. During testing, pre-marked test ballots with known results are run through the machines to make sure the tabulators count votes correctly.
“Our goal is to maintain voter confidence through transparency and verification,” said Johnson County Auditor Julie Persons. “Public testing is a great opportunity to see firsthand how we verify the integrity of the equipment and the election process.”
